The Account Manager is a client-facing marketing manager role on the Client Services team. This role creates and implements the strategy of sophisticated digital marketing programs and campaigns for our B2B and B2C clients. Working both as an individual contributor and collaboratively with a team, this role is responsible for the implementation and execution of digital marketing programs across a variety of channels, including SEM, SEO, Social Media and web analytics. The ideal candidate for this role has an informed digital marketing background, great presentation and communication skills, and demonstrated, hands-on experience managing Paid Search, Paid Social, Email Marketing, or other digital channels.

What You’ll Do

  • Act as a client-facing consultant to identify, develop, and execute digital marketing campaigns and programs. 
  • Work directly with department leaders and clients to manage project schedules, assets, content and expectations in an organized and thorough manner.    
  • Directly oversee one or more channels to drive performance including paid search (PPC), display advertising, organic search, and paid social. 
  • Use a data-driven approach via web analytics for monitoring and reporting of online marketing campaigns 
  • Interface with client and account operators to deliver for clients across a wide array of industries
  • Serve as a thought leader and client advocate for new technologies, platforms, and programs.
  • Quantifying and prioritizing initiatives/opportunities accordingly. 
  • Campaign monitoring to ensure the account is pacing well relative to budgets and targets.
  • Work with all members of a project team to gather deliverables and status reports for major milestones, then lead the client presentation.  
  • Ensure that protocols (like naming conventions and checklists) are being followed.
